Roald Amundsen.

  • Occupation: Explorer
  • Born: July 16, 1872 in Borge, Norway
  • Died: June 18, 1928 during a rescue attempt
  • Best known for: First man to visit the South Pole

Biography:

  • Roald Amundsen (1872 - 1928) was an explorer of the North and South Poles. He led the first expedition to reach the South Pole and was the first person to visit both kthe North and South Pole.

  • Roald was born in Borge, Norway on July 16, 1872. He grew up in Norway with his three brothers. His father, who was involved with the shipping industry, died when Roald was just 14 years old. Roald had dreamt of becoming an explorer, but his mother wanted him to become a doctor. He followed his mother's wishes until she died when he was 21 years old. Then he left school to pursue his dream of exploring.

  • Roald became a crewmember on various ships traveling to the Arctic. In 1887 he was first mate on a ship named the Belgica. It became the first expedition to survive the winter on the Arctic. Roald learned valuable lessons of survival during these early trips that would help him later on. One was that fresh seal meat had vitamin C which would help in curing scurvy. Another was to use animal skins rather than wool coats to keep warm

Roald Amundsen :

  • His full name is Roald Engelbregt Gravning Amundsen .
  • Ronald Amundsen was born on 16th of July 1872 near Sarpsborg in south-eastern Norwegian .
  • He was the first explorer who reached the south pole and navigated the Northwest passage .
  • Jens Amundsen was his father and Hanna Sahlqvist was his mother .
  • Jenus Amundsen was a Norwegian ship owner
  • was awarded the Hans Egede Medal by the Royal Danish Geographical Society in 1925 .
  • He died while on a rescue mission in the Arctic on 18th of June 1928 [ in the age of 55 ] .
  • Roald Amundsen was the 4th son on his family .
  • He grew up in Norway with his 3 elder brothers .
